тся «предшествующим» существую

Автор admin Понедельник, 1 июня 2009 11:32

тся «предшествующим» существующему элементу второго интервала, то есть «abc» предшествует «abcd». Если алгоритм достигает конца одного из интервалов, не обнаружив расхождений, более короткий интервал считается меньшим. Если первый интервал имеет меньшую длину, то результат равен true; в противном случае он равен false. В первой форме алгоритма элементы сравниваются оператором <, а во второй эквивалентность определяется бинарным предикатом binary_pred. 300 Глава 6 • Обобщенные алгоритмы pair mismatchdnputlteratorl firstl, Inputlteratorl lastl. InputIterator2 first2): pair mismatchdnputlteratorl firstl. Inputlteratorl lastl. InputIterator2 first2. BinaryPredicate binary_pred): Как и в случае с equal(), оба интервала должны иметь одинаковую длину, поэтому для второго интервала достаточно одного итератора, а его длина определяется длиной первого интервала. Если алгоритм equal() просто сообщает, равны ли два интервала, то mismatch() позволяет узнать, где именно начинаются расхождения. Передаваемая информация состоит из двух значений: различающи


Комментарии закрыты.